When is the best time to visit Cape May?
| Month | Jan | Feb | Mar | Apr | May | Jun | Jul | Aug | Sept | Oct | Nov | Dec |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Avg. price | €255 | €252 | €254 | €263 | €318 | €389 | €408 | €411 | €326 | €268 | €260 | €279 |
| Avg. temp | 1°C | 2°C | 6°C | 11°C | 17°C | 22°C | 25°C | 24°C | 20°C | 14°C | 8°C | 4°C |
Frequently Asked Questions
What are the best places to stay in Cape May?
Cape May has historic neighborhoods near the beachfront, scenic areas close to nature reserves, and lively zones around Washington Street Mall. Many visitors choose accommodations in central locations for easy access to beaches, local shops, and classic Victorian architecture.
What are the best things to do in Cape May with kids?
Families frequently explore sandy beaches, join dolphin or whale watching boat tours, and visit interactive spots like the Cape May County Park & Zoo. Climbing the Cape May Lighthouse is often suggested for a bit of adventure and panoramic views.
What are some of the best things to do in Cape May?
Explore the charm of historic Victorian homes, stroll the lively Washington Street Mall, or unwind on Cape May's sandy beaches. Those interested in nature often visit the Cape May Point State Park for birdwatching or lighthouse views.
How is the weather in Cape May?
Cape May experiences cold winters around 25–43°F (-4–6°C), and warm summers near 67–87°F (20–30°C) with notable humidity. Spring and fall offer milder temperatures and varying rainfall, making them appealing for outdoor activities.
What are the best places to visit in Cape May?
Frequently suggested destinations include the Cape May Lighthouse, Emlen Physick Estate, and the Cape May Point State Park. Many guests also enjoy touring historic districts and browsing shops at Washington Street Mall.
What are some hiking trails in Cape May?
Cape May has nature trails at Cape May Point State Park, the South Cape May Meadows, and nearby nature preserves. Trails often wind through coastal habitats, offering opportunities for birdwatching and scenic views.
What are some family activities we can do in Cape May?
Families in Cape May often visit the Cape May County Park & Zoo, explore sandy beaches, and take boat rides for dolphin or whale watching. The boardwalk and local arcades offer casual fun for all ages.
What are some of the best day trip ideas from Cape May?
Popular day trips include exploring local wineries, nearby wildlife reserves, and neighboring shore towns known for boardwalks or classic amusements. Those interested in history might visit lighthouses or regional museums around the area.
Are there any pet friendly accommodations available in Cape May?
Many vacation rentals and some lodgings in Cape May welcome guests with pets, especially those near beaches, local parks, or quieter neighborhoods. Always check individual property rules regarding pets before booking.
What are some local tips for visiting Cape May?
Packing layers is helpful, as coastal breezes can bring cooler evenings, even in summer. Booking tours or dining reservations in advance is frequently suggested during festival or holiday seasons for the widest choice.
What is Cape May known for?
Cape May is known for its preserved Victorian architecture, long sandy beaches, and bird migration points. The city’s maritime history and robust festival calendar also draw visitors throughout the year.
What are the best hidden gems to explore in Cape May?
Lesser-known treasures include tucked-away beaches, nature trails at South Cape May Meadows, and local maritime museums. Some guests enjoy browsing smaller art galleries or tasting local flavors at nearby markets.
What are the best foods to try in Cape May?
Cape May is frequently suggested for its fresh seafood, including crab cakes, scallops, and oysters. Seasonal produce, locally made saltwater taffy, and dishes with regional influences add to the variety.
What should I bring for a trip to Cape May?
Pack comfortable walking shoes, swimwear, sun protection, and a hat for beach days. Layers are helpful for changing coastal weather, and a rain jacket may come in handy year-round.
What is the nightlife in Cape May like?
Cape May's nightlife has laid-back beach bars, live music venues, and cozy pubs, often featuring local musicians and casual fare. The area around Washington Street Mall is known for evening strolls and relaxed late-night cafes.
What are the most popular events or festivals in Cape May?
Annual highlights include jazz and music festivals in spring and autumn, as well as craft and food events throughout the warmer months. The city's holiday celebrations and Victorian-themed events are particularly known for drawing visitors.
Are there family friendly vacation rentals in Cape May?
Cape May has a variety of family-friendly vacation rentals, especially in neighborhoods near the beach or within walking distance to shops and parks. Many homes include amenities like kitchens, outdoor spaces, and flexible sleeping arrangements.
When is the best time to visit Cape May?
Late spring through early fall is often recommended for warmer weather, beach activities, and frequent festivals. Cooler months tend to be quieter, with fewer crowds and mild temperatures, making it pleasant for relaxed explorations.
